    April 19, 2015 at 9:13 pm in reply to: FAVORITE AND LEAST FAVORITE MOMENTS from …. 4 X 18 SYMPATHY FOR DE VIL #302075
    RumplesGirl
    Keymaster

    I am really two minds over this episode. There were parts where I thought ONCE had some of that S1 magic back (like the Cruella twist) but there were also just a lot of nonsensical things and some annoying character moments. I think it might be my second favorite episode this arc, just narrowly beaten out by 412.

    LIKED

    –The Cruella twist. THAT was a OUAT twist that I remember and loved. The fact that she’s not a scorned woman who went evil (which is what I expected and hated) but rather just straight up crazy. That’s good. That’s very good. That’s just delightful.

    –Victoria Smurfit killed it.

    –Getting some more information about the Author and how his job works.

    –Some of the outfits were really gorgeous

    –Getting some idea of Rumple’s endgame, even if I think the reasoning is twisted and a disservice to his character.

    –Cruella playing Angry Birds. YAAAAAS. (I really kinda loved her)

     

    MIXED

    –Great acting from Emilie and Bobby but that scene was full of NO. First off, if it’s True Love how do you not realize that you’re not actually kissing your true love but some empty vessel? Also the speech Belle gave (well Regina gave through her) was all sorts of hurtful.

    –Emma. I get that she’s mad; that’s fine. But if she’s supposedly grown as a character (as A and E keep telling us) then she needs to find a new coping mechanism because she was petulant and it was a bit annoying.

    –While I liked learning more about the Author..how did he get to Fictional London?

    –Fictional lands exist outside of time…? What? So…what? Also, if they exist out of time then how has it ALWAYS been the 1920s in Cruella’s time. What about before the 1920s were even a thing? Like when it was 1910 in our world? How does that even work?

    –EX HUSBAND?! When did THAT happen? HOW did that happen?! Did Belle fax Rumple divorce papers in NYC?! What?

     

    DISLIKED

    –How did Cruella get to the EF?! Come on writers! That’s just lazy. And how did her car get to our world?

    –Cruella died during her backstory. Because of course.

    –Emma saying that she can’t trust her parents at all. Good LORD. They are still good people Emma!

    –Henry. Has no survival skills! After how many times being kidnapped?!
